                        I am not expecting anything at all from Darcy. He is a kid who is having another delayed pre season and is starting from a fair way back. I tend to think it is the media pushing Darcy forward at a quicker rate and it is probably to get a rise out of Bevo.

                        I really hope Darcy is everything we are hoping for but I do think some of the hype is a bit much, he has taken a handful of clunks but we really don’t even know what type of player he will be. If forward can he create separation? If back is he able play on more mobile players to intercept because that’s how most of them play.

                        More time at VFL level will not be the worst thing for Darcy and will help refine some parts of his game. At the moment he is very reliant on contested marking, this will always be his best asset but he needs more footy to understand what he can do at the level. If he is dominant in the VFL as he gains fitness we can bring him in as roles open up with some confidence.
